Why does the cross profile of a river change shape as we travel down the long profile? • In the upper course the river has lots of energy and is eroding vertically, this creates a deep Vshaped valley. As we move further from the source into the middle and lower section the river is closer to sea level, as such has less energy for vertical erosion and erodes laterally instead. This makes the valley wider, weathering further flattens the valley sides creating a wide and flat valley.

Why is the sediment in a river smaller towards the mouth than at the source? • As the river gets towards the mouth the material in the river has been carried further from the upper course. As it has been in the water for longer it has been eroded by processes such as attrition, meaning it has collided with other particles breaking bits off to make them smoother and smaller.
